Ernest Swanson Obituary

September 18, 1946 - September 15, 2023

Dan has gone to be with the Lord on Friday, September 15, 2023 at his home with his wife at his side. He was born September 18, 1946 in Fort Dodge, Iowa to parents Loren Swanson and Mary (Simon) Swanson.

Dan is survived by his loving wife of 51 years, Kathy (Iverson) Swanson; daughter Christie (Lara Swanson) (Martin) Gerhard, son Stanley (Emily), son Joseph, son Paul (Megan), son Peter (Sarah), daughter Katie (Joshua) Quarterman, son Matthew; 13 beautiful grandchildren; sisters Suzanne Pohle and Karen Munger; and several cousins. Dan loved his children and grandchildren with his whole heart.

When he was 11 years old, his family moved from Iowa to Long Beach, California where he grew up. In 1970, he came to Minnesota to visit relatives where he met Kathy. Shortly after his visit, he moved to Minnesota with his 2-year-old daughter, and in 1972 he and Kathy were married.

In 1985, Dan and Kathy bought her parents' house on Lake Minnetonka and raised their seven children there enjoying all that lake living has to offer.

He was a faithful Christian who lived to express and magnify his Lord and Savior Jesus Christ.

We will be celebrating his life with family and friends with a memorial on Sunday, October 8, at 1 PM at the Church in Brooklyn Park, 6241 West Broadway Avenue, Brooklyn Park, MN 55428.
